Understanding the Basics of the Potato Diet

The **potato diet**, largely popularized by Dr. Now, centers on the consumption of potatoes as the primary food source. While this may sound restrictive, it encourages a higher intake of **whole foods**, helping you stay within a **calorie deficit** for effective **weight reduction**. Potatoes are not only high in fiber but also contain essential vitamins and minerals that can support your health when chosen as part of a **balanced diet**.

Health Benefits of a Potato-Based Meal Plan

Adopting a potato-centric meal plan can lead to numerous health benefits. One of the most notable advantages is effective **appetite control**. Potatoes naturally contain resistant starch, which helps you feel full longer and can assist in reducing overall **food intake**. Moreover, they provide a solid source of carbohydrates necessary for energy, especially if you’re following a **fitness regimen**. This energy is vital for sustaining workouts and maintaining normal metabolic rates, aiding in body transformation.

Cooking Techniques that Enhance Nutritional Value

How you cook your potatoes can significantly impact their nutritional value. Prefer **cooking methods** such as baking, steaming, or boiling instead of frying, as these techniques preserve the useful nutrients. Additionally, incorporating herbs and spices can make your meals tastier without deviating from the diet's guidelines. Keep your cooking fun and creative, experimenting with various techniques to find what you enjoy while supporting your **weight management** goals.

Selecting Appropriate Workouts

Consider engaging in a mix of cardio and strength training to support your weight reduction and fitness goals. Cardio such as running, cycling, or brisk walking aids in increasing heart rate and burning calories, while strength training helps build lean muscle mass, which can increase your metabolic rate. Assess your lifestyle and choose workouts that you enjoy, as this will significantly enhance your **motivation** and self-discipline, ultimately supporting long-term success.

Stay Hydrated and Support Your Body

Hydration plays a crucial role in any diet and should not be overlooked. Drinking enough water throughout the day helps regulate metabolic function, aids digestion, and can assist in controlling appetite. Aim to consume at least eight glasses of water daily, and consider making herb-infused waters or teas to mix things up!
